Your home is likely one of the most valuable assets you own, if not the most valuable. Calling it an asset can sound cold. A home is far more than an assortment of materials and possessions. It's also a place to live, create life stories, and share memories.

However, in the eyes of the law, your home is a collection of several types of property along with their associated property rights. When the time comes to pass your home on at your death, the law, rather than any sentimental attachments or fond associations with the house, is what matters. Beyond the practical purpose of transferring assets and reducing taxes, an estate plan reflects love, responsibility, and values. That emotional heaviness may be part of why many families avoid the subject. Pew Research reports that only about 3 in 10 US adults have created a basic estate plan, and most do not have these documents until their 70s.
